Position Summary
From day one, this individual will be expected to assess our existing Salesforce environment, identify technical debt and architectural limitations, and develop a strategic roadmap for rebuilding and modernizing key Salesforce processes and systems. The goal is to remove existing build constraints, improve scalability, simplify administration, and create a platform that can support future business growth and innovation.
The Salesforce Administrator is a hands-on, highly motivated professional who is eager to make an impact and continuously improve the business through technology. This role is responsible for the day-to-day administration, support, enhancement, and optimization of the Salesforce platform while serving as a trusted partner to sales, service, marketing, operations, and IT teams.

Key Responsibilities
Salesforce Administration
- Manage user accounts, profiles, permission sets, roles, and security settings.
- Configure and maintain Salesforce objects, fields, page layouts, record types, validation rules, flows, and reports.
- Monitor system performance and proactively identify opportunities for optimization.
- Perform regular system audits and maintain platform health.
Business Process Support
- Collaborate with stakeholders to gather and document business requirements.
- Translate business needs into scalable Salesforce solutions.
- Configure and maintain automation using Salesforce Flow and other declarative tools.
- Support sales, service, and operational processes within Salesforce.
User Support & Training
- Serve as the primary point of contact for Salesforce support requests.
- Troubleshoot issues and coordinate resolution with internal teams or external vendors.
- Develop training materials and conduct user training sessions.
- Promote user adoption and best practices.
Integration & Release Management
- Assist with Salesforce integrations and third-party applications.
- Support testing, deployment, and change management activities.
- Document configurations, processes, and system changes.
- Coordinate with developers and consultants on enhancement projects.
